Salad with Asian Pear, Watercress, and Gorgonzola

The best Asian Pears are sold at, well, guess where, Asian Food Stores! In Savannah, Han Mi Korean Store (located in the corner of Bull and DeRenne) sells these sweet and crunchy pears.



Toss gently watercress and other greens with White Wine Vinaigrette and top with Gorgonzola and toasted pine nuts. Place thinly sliced Asian Pears along with mixed greens.

White Wine Vinaigrette
1/3 cup white wine vinegar
2 tsp Dijon mustard
1 shallot, minced
2 large cloves garlic, minced
Pinch of kosher salt
Freshly ground black pepper
Pinch of sugar
2/3 cup extra-virgin olive oil
1 1/2 Tbsp. thinly sliced fresh basil leaves (Optional)

In a blender, combine all ingredients except oil and basil until smooth. Slowly add the oil with motor running to emulsify and thicken. Stir in basil, if using.

TIP: To prevent pear from turning brown (apple works, too), put a few teaspoons of salt in two cups of cold water. Dissolve salt well. Quickly dip sliced pear in salted water and drain. Cover with saran wrap and refrigerate until needed. Will keep for several hours, for thicker slices, a few days.
